Abstract
Objective: To identify the characteristics of qualitative and
quantitative methodologies for understanding social realities. Methodology: This
is a systematic review of qualitative literature consisting of a structured process
of searching, selecting, and analyzing information in specialized databases. Results:
The systematic review included 35 articles from high-impact scientific
journals and 23 thematic books, selected from recognized databases, to address
recent research and reinforce key concepts. Discussion: Quantitative and
qualitative methodologies differ in their objectives and approaches: while
quantitative methodology seeks to generalize findings through statistical
analysis, qualitative methodology delves into contextual meanings and dynamics.
However, combining the two allows us to overcome individual limitations and
offers a more comprehensive understanding of social phenomena. Conclusions: Qualitative
and quantitative research offer complementary approaches to addressing social
phenomena. While qualitative research focuses on understanding subjectivity,
meanings, and specific contexts, quantitative research seeks to measure,
analyze, and generalize results using standardized methods. Their integration
allows for a more comprehensive understanding, combining interpretive depth
with statistical rigor.

The term “method” comes from Greek and means “path to
achieving a result.” It is defined as the set of procedures used to acquire
scientific knowledge. On the other hand, the study of method—or of methods in a
broader sense—is called methodology (Jiménez et al., 2023). The concept of research
methodology is used to describe the steps and procedures followed in a specific
study, to identify the working models applied in a discipline or specialty, and
also to refer to the set of practices and recommendations that are passed on to
students (Bautista, 2010).

Methodology
A qualitative systematic review consists of a
structured process that collects, analyzes, and organizes previous theories and
empirical findings related to a specific phenomenon (Hyun et al., 2024). The
purpose of this approach is to synthesize the available information, presenting
it in an organized manner across categories that allow for an in-depth
description and understanding of the phenomenon (Anza et al., 2020). Similar to
a literature review, this type of systematic review is characterized by its
methodological rigor, as it classifies and articulates data in a coherent
manner, thereby facilitating a comprehensive and structured overview of
existing knowledge on the topic under study (Ramos-Galarza and García-Cruz,
2024).
Thus, a search is conducted for publications from primary
sources of information—such as articles, books, and documents—that address the
topic under study. This search is carried out in specialized databases such as
SciELO, Dialnet, Redalyc, Scopus, and EBSCO, with the aid of specialized search
engines such as Google Scholar and RefSeek. To improve the filtering of
documents, the following search equation was formulated: (“qualitative
methodology” OR “qualitative approach”) AND (“quantitative methodology” OR
“quantitative approach”) AND (“understanding of social realities” OR “social
phenomena” OR “social analysis”) AND (“comparison” OR “complementarity” OR
“differences”). The material is then selected according to the following
inclusion and exclusion criteria:

Qualitative research aims to understand phenomena by exploring
participants’ experiences, taking into account their natural environment and
the context in which they occur (Hernández-Sampieri and Mendoza, 2018). Its
main objectives are to analyze and understand human behavior within specific
contexts, with the aim of identifying patterns, themes, and shared
characteristics across different societies (Pimienta and De la Hoz, 2017). In
this way, it seeks to understand the cultural, social, and psychological
dynamics behind human interactions, identifying the factors that shape behavior
(Deslauriers, 2004).
In the qualitative approach, the researcher poses a
problem without following a rigid or preestablished process, continuously
adapting to what is observed (Alegre, 2022). This approach is based primarily
on inductive reasoning, which moves from the particular to the general.
Initially, the researcher explores and describes specific aspects in order to generate
theory based on them (Salazar-Escorcia, 2020). In a typical qualitative study,
the process begins with interviews with one person; the data obtained are
analyzed, and preliminary conclusions are drawn. Then, more interviews are
conducted, the new information is examined, and the previous conclusions are
adjusted. This process is repeated iteratively, with the goal of achieving a
deeper and broader understanding of the phenomenon under study
(Hernández-Sampieri et al., 2019).
This methodology allows the researcher to empathize
with the participants, seeking to understand how they experience and live their
realities (Ríos-González, 2024). Each perspective holds a unique richness, and
by working with this approach, it is possible to understand individuals’
personal experiences and, in a sense, connect with their daily struggles.
Furthermore, it allows for an appreciation of intimate concepts, such as beauty
and pain, which often go unnoticed in other research methods (Guzmán, 2021). In
this way, it focuses on the meanings and actions of individuals, as well as on
how these relate to other behaviors within the community. Its objective is to
explain social phenomena, seeking a deep understanding of them (Piña-Ferrer,
2023).
Researchers are required to demonstrate deep
sensitivity and awareness regarding the effects their work may have on the people
being studied. This involves interacting in a natural and non-intrusive manner,
respecting both the individuals and their reality (Loayza, 2020). During data
collection, an approach based on spontaneous conversations is prioritized over
the use of structured questionnaires. Furthermore, researchers must be able to
set aside their own beliefs, perspectives, and biases, avoiding taking any
aspect of the reality under study for granted (Espinoza, 2020). This approach
values the different perspectives of the subjects as fundamental elements,
prioritizing a detailed understanding of their viewpoints rather than seeking
absolute truths or traditional moral judgments (Bernal, 2016).
According to Calle (2023), qualitative methods play a
crucial role in obtaining descriptive information about a specific population,
as they focus on exploring experiences, perceptions, and meanings from the
participants’ perspective; this approach is essential for understanding how individuals
interpret their reality, providing a holistic view of their lived experiences.
Mora (2022) emphasizes that this type of data allows us to capture the essence
of human experiences, beyond what numbers can reflect. As Molano et al. (2021)
argue, this approach is particularly valuable for addressing complex phenomena
that cannot be reduced to quantifiable variables.
Qualitative research is chosen when the objective is
to analyze how specific individuals perceive and experience the phenomena around
them, delving into their perspectives, interpretations, and meanings
(Hernández-Sampieri and Mendoza, 2018). According to Ramírez-Elías and
Arbesú-García (2019), this approach is ideal for exploring participants’
subjective experiences, allowing for a richer and more detailed understanding
of their reality. Context and specific cases are essential for interpreting the
phenomena under study, with case studies being a commonly used tool in this
approach (Hernández-Sampieri and Mendoza, 2018).
Ramírez-Elías and Arbesú-García (2019) emphasize that
case studies provide an appropriate framework for contextualizing phenomena
within their natural environment. Furthermore, writing and text play a crucial
role in all stages of the qualitative research process ( , from transcription
to the presentation of findings. According to Graham (2012), one of the most
significant challenges in this type of research is the transformation of
complex social situations into text, a process that requires precision and
sensitivity.
Qualitative research seeks to understand experiences,
interactions, and documents in their natural context, highlighting the
particularities of these elements without relying on predefined concepts or
hypotheses (Rodríguez-Gómez, 2023). Concepts, when used, are developed and
adjusted during the research process. This approach prioritizes adapting
methods and theories to the object of study, modifying them or developing new strategies
when necessary (Tracy, 2021). Researchers are an integral part of the process,
contributing reflexivity and unique perspectives drawn from their interaction
with the field (Abad, 2020).
Qualitative research often involves a process of
relating the researcher’s perspective on the object of study to the concepts
that frame the research (García, 2023). These perspectives or images are
constructed through case analysis, identifying similarities among various manifestations
of the phenomenon that appear to belong to the same general category (Finol and
Arrieta, 2021). In turn, these images are linked to concepts, understood as
general ideas that apply to multiple specific expressions. Concepts represent
abstract syntheses of properties shared by members of a category of social
phenomena (Gómez et al., 2010).
Qualitative data collection techniques aim to deepen
our understanding of participants’ experiences and perceptions, focusing on subjectivity
and the interpretation of context. In-depth interviews are a key tool, as they
allow for the collection of detailed information through direct interaction,
while focus groups enable a collective exploration of a topic, facilitating an
understanding of the group’s beliefs and attitudes (Benavides-Lara et al.,
2022; Rodas and Pacheco, 2020; Piza et al., 2019).
Participant observation adds an immersive dimension to
the research process, allowing the researcher to integrate into the study setting
to observe behaviors and situations within their natural context—a hallmark of
qualitative methodology (Jociles, 2017). Through content analysis, researchers
can examine a variety of materials, such as texts and recordings, to identify
patterns and underlying meanings, facilitating a deep interpretation of the
phenomena under study (Piza et al., 2019).
Likewise,
diaries and personal records offer a valuable window into participants’ subjective
experiences, providing access to their most intimate reflections and offering a
richer, more detailed understanding of their lived experiences (Sánchez and
Murillo, 2022). Taken together, these qualitative techniques provide a more
nuanced and complex view of social and human phenomena, in contrast to
quantitative approaches, as they allow for the capture of subjective and
contextual dimensions that often elude numerical methods (Sinche-Crispín,
2023).
According to Guerrero (2022), quantitative methodology
is based on the use of specific methods, techniques, strategies, and
instruments designed to measure, count, weigh, and, in general, observe aspects
of reality objectively. This methodology, as Sánchez (2019) argues, is
essential for transforming observations into concrete figures, which
facilitates statistical analysis. Through this approach, it is possible to
identify patterns and relationships in the data, which, in turn, allows for the
establishment of cause-and-effect relationships as well as correlations between
variables. According to Jiménez and Meneses (2021), this type of analysis is
essential for discovering and explaining the fundamental connections between
different elements.
Furthermore, as
Vargas (2011) points out, one of the main strengths of quantitative methodology
lies in its ability to generalize results, allowing valid conclusions to be
extrapolated to broader populations. Quantitative research is characterized by a
rigorous, objective, and systematic approach that facilitates the generation of
knowledge. This method applies deductive reasoning to test theories through
quantifiable variables and enables the extrapolation of findings from a sample
to a broader population (Muñoz et al., 2024).
Quantitative analysis is based on the premise that the
best way to understand fundamental relationships and patterns is to study
phenomena through a large number of cases. According to Yucra and Bernedo (2020),
focusing on a single case or a small number of cases could result in a biased
or unrepresentative view. By analyzing numerous cases, the aim is to neutralize
the particularities of each one, allowing for the construction of a more
general and refined view of social reality, excluding elements specific to a
single case or small group (Castañeda-Meneses and Salamé-Coulon, 2021). This
process is achieved by analyzing the co r covariation between two or more characteristics
or variables present in multiple cases, which generates a systematic
representation of the relationships among them (Gómez et al., 2010).
According to Castañeda (2022), this methodology is
geared toward identifying causalities and correlations, drawing on a realist
approach that is divided into two strands: ontological and epistemological.
Within this framework, ontological realism asserts that what is known has an
objective existence and is knowable, while epistemological realism maintains that
knowledge obtained through scientific and rational methods objectively
represents reality.
Quantitative designs are particularly suitable when
sufficient direct and objective information is available to test and validate
the hypotheses proposed in the study (Cajide, 2024). This approach is
especially useful when the nature of the research problem allows for clear and
precise scientific answers to be obtained through quantitative analysis
(Castañeda, 2022). Furthermore, its application is recommended when sufficient
empirical evidence can be found to support the research process and help
provide an appropriate solution to the problem (Acosta, 2023). The availability
of this empirical data is crucial for ensuring the robustness and validity of
the results obtained. Thus, the quantitative design allows for a precise and
systematic interpretation of the phenomena under study (Muñoz, 2015).
The quantitative approach should be used when the research
problem is concrete and specific, and the goal is to measure observable
real-world phenomena using standardized procedures (Guerrero and Guerrero,
2014). This approach is ideal for formulating hypotheses based on prior
theories, collecting data through numerical measurements, and analyzing the
results using statistical methods (Pimienta and De la Hoz, 2017). Its primary
objective is to establish causal relationships, identify general patterns, and
generate knowledge that is replicable and generalizable to a broader
population. Furthermore, this approach minimizes uncertainty and error through
rigorous process control, ensuring validity, reliability, and objectivity in
the results (Hernández-Sampieri et al., 2014). The

Quantitative methodology is crucial in fields that
demand precision, objectivity, and the ability to generalize the results
obtained. According to Vizcaíno et al. (2023), its usefulness is particularly evident
in experimental studies, bias assessments, risk analyses, and data-driven
decision-making. This methodology is highly adaptable, ranging from the exact
sciences to the social sciences, and addresses the specific needs of each field
of study. Quantitative methods are particularly effective for analyzing user
perceptions, collections, systems, services, functions, and staff attitudes, as
they allow for working with large populations and numerical data (Pandey et
al., 2023).
Depending on the chosen research path, data collection
techniques include various structures for obtaining data through interaction
with both direct and indirect contacts (Daruhadi and Sopiati, 2024). The
suitability of methods and techniques is not determined in advance but is
conditioned by the specific problem the research seeks to address, the level of
development of the substantive theory, and the nature of the question the
researcher intends to answer (Padua et al., 2018).
Data collection techniques in quantitative research
are essential for obtaining objective and measurable data (Weinreich, 2011).
These techniques focus on gathering numerical data that, when analyzed
statistically, allow for the identification of patterns and relationships
(Babativa, 2017). On the other hand, the techniques used in qualitative methods
are varied and are employed to obtain detailed and in-depth data, which
facilitates an understanding of phenomena from the participants’ perspective
(Gavidia-Ruíz, 2022).
Quantitative techniques are characterized by their
objectivity and standardization, as they are based on precise measurements that
allow diverse perspectives and experiences to be categorized into a limited
number of predetermined categories, thereby ensuring uniformity in the results
(Butt, 2016). This standardization contributes to the generalizability of the
data, allowing for valid inferences about broader populations and increasing the
applicability of the findings (Clark, et al., 2019). Furthermore, quantitative
data stand out for their ease of comparison; since they are numerical, they can
be summarized and contrasted more clearly than qualitative data, which
simplifies analysis and facilitates the interpretation of results (Indulska,
2012).
Among the techniques, observation is a fundamental
method that consists of a meticulous and systematic process, allowing
hypotheses to be validated or refuted through the direct perception of phenomena
in their natural context, without artificial intervention (González-Vega et
al., 2022; Feria et al., 2020; Fresno, 2019). This approach allows for an
understanding of the representations of the studied community and its group
dynamics (García, 2016; Guerrero and Guerrero, 2014).
Sociometric techniques are based on the premise that
each individual plays a role within society and that this behavior is
influenced both by the specific roles that characterize each person and by the cultural
functions that society imposes—with varying degrees of success—on its members
(Bezanilla, 2011). These techniques,
widely used in the field of psychology, focus on the study and measurement of
internal relationships within social groups. Their primary objective is to
assess the affinities and aversions among the group’s members, which allows for
a simple and graphical representation of the relational structure existing at a
given moment within that group (Useche et al., 2019).
Surveys are a widely used technique in scientific
research for collecting data from a group of people, and they are characterized
by the statistical systematization of responses for the analysis of results
(Salvador-Oliván et al., 2021; Blanchar and Martínez, 2024; Arias, 2020).
Finally, a literature review is key to analyzing the information contained in
documents; it allows data to be processed and presented in a coherent and
well-reasoned manner, thereby enriching the understanding of the topic under
study (Peña, 2022; Meza-Salcedo et al., 2020; Martínez-Corona et al., 2023).
These techniques, although used in different approaches, are essential for data
collection and analysis across various research areas.
This section provides guidance on the differences
between qualitative and quantitative research, which are so marked that they
can be considered to represent two distinct cultures, each with its own
inferential logic. These differences go beyond a simple distinction between the
use of numbers in quantitative methodology and words in qualitative
methodology. Their true differentiation lies in the basic orientations and
mathematical traditions that underpin them, each suited to addressing specific
tasks and achieving diverse objectives.
Quantitative methodology is based on inferential
statistics and the analysis of multiple cases. This approach allows for the
generalization of conclusions based on the study of large volumes of data, which
is useful for identifying patterns and trends in social phenomena. In contrast,
qualitative methodology is based on logic, set theory, and the detailed
analysis of individual cases. This approach prioritizes a deep understanding of
the contexts and particularities of the phenomena under study, highlighting
their uniqueness.
A key aspect that distinguishes the two methodologies
is their conception of causality. Quantitative research adopts a “cause-and-effect”
approach, seeking to establish causal relationships based on patterns observed
in the data. Qualitative research, on the other hand, follows a
“effects-of-causes” approach, focusing on how specific contexts or conditions
generate certain outcomes. Both approaches are valid and necessary, but they
entail different methodological implications (Caminotti and Toppi, 2020).
Unlike the quantitative method, which directs the researcher’s
efforts toward deciphering and answering the questions “what?”, “in what way?”,
and “when?” the phenomena under study occur, the qualitative method is oriented
toward a deep understanding of the underlying reasons and mechanisms, focusing
on the “why?” and “how?” these phenomena occur. This qualitative approach seeks
to capture the essence of the contexts, motivations, and subjective
perspectives of the actors involved. Thus, it allows for the description of
events as well as the interpretation of their meaning and the social dynamics
that shape them (Pimienta and De la Hoz, 2017).

Qualitative research faces significant challenges, as
it is not possible to achieve a level of precision comparable to that typically
characteristic of quantitative research, especially in the physical and natural
sciences. However, quantitative approaches fall short when dealing with social phenomena,
due to their complexity and subjectivity, requiring interpretive and flexible
approaches that go beyond strict measurement. Nevertheless, although the
quantitative model is often inapplicable in various types of social research,
it offers a valuable basis for making comparisons with qualitative research,
which is more prevalent in the social sciences (Baena, 2014).
From a qualitative perspective, reality is conceived
as a dynamic phenomenon that changes according to context and interactions among
subjects; therefore, the processes that shape it are essential. This approach
does not seek to generalize results but rather to interpret phenomena through
detailed analysis of these processes, thereby enabling the development of
well-founded and flexible theories that adapt to new realities (Calle, 2023).
In contrast, the quantitative perspective views reality as an effect
conditioned by causes, with results that can be generalized, setting aside
context and the particular characteristics of individuals. This approach
focuses on identifying statistical relationships between variables,
prioritizing the demonstration of general patterns over contextual analysis
(Aguilar, 2023).
The complementarity between methodological approaches
is grounded in the principles of consistency and dialectical unity.
Quantitative methodology, based on a hypothetical-deductive logic, contributes
to the research process by explaining cause-and-effect relationships (Castillo,
2021). On the other hand, the qualitative approach, with its
inductive-deductive perspective, delves into the construction and decoding of
meanings related to human subjectivity, considering both individual experiences
and group dynamics arising from social processes (Herrera, 2018). Thus,
combining both methods allows researchers to leverage their respective
strengths to overcome the limitations of each, offering a more comprehensive
and enriching view of the phenomenon under study.
Thus, the central issue lies in the fact that each
method follows a distinct logic. While some methods possess certain virtues,
others excel in different aspects. The various types of social phenomena demand
differentiated theoretical approaches to understanding and explanation
(Salinas-Atausinchi et al., 2023). In this sense, the choice of one paradigm
over another determines and conditions the entire research process. Similarly,
opting for a specific epistemology over another profoundly affects the purpose
of the research and multiple aspects of the research work (Pérez et al., 2020).
